• ベストアンサー

windows7 からsql server2000

現在、windowsXP 上でvb6で作成したアプリを使ってます。 DBはwindows2003上のsql server 2000です。 今回、windows7を購入して、 同じように(windows7上のvb6からwindows2003上のsqlserver2000)動かしたところ、 DBへのアクセスがやたらと遅くなってしまいました(10倍ぐらい)。 原因が特定できず、困っています。 宜しくお願いします。

質問者が選んだベストアンサー

  • ベストアンサー
  • Toshi0230
  • ベストアンサー率51% (836/1635)
回答No.1

開発者でもSQL Serverを扱っているわけでもないので外しているかも知れませんが、本当にDBのアクセスが遅いんでしょうか? VB6の実行自体が遅い可能性は無いですか? 呼び出し手順がWindows7で変わったために時間かかっている理由はないですか? SQL Server側で何かログは出ていないんですか? パケットのキャプチャなどはしてみました? トラブルシュートは切り分けの連続ですから、XP環境とWin7環境での違いを1つ1つつぶしていくしかないと思います。 切り分けで原因箇所が特定された後の原因(理由)についてはそちらの専門家が必要になりますが、質問文を読んだ限りでは切り分けが十分な様に思えないのですが。

telele
質問者

お礼

ありがとうございます。 確かに切り分けをあまり行えていないので、行ってみます。 ちょっと知識的に未熟なとこがありますので、うまく出来るか心配ですが。

関連するQ&A